Job overview

Applications are invited for a Clinical Fellow Higher (ST3-5/ST6+) post in Neurology to commence on 02 September 2026 for 12 months. This is a busy neurology post that offers the chance to gain experience in an outstanding clinical and academic tertiary neurosciences department.

Main duties of the job

This post will involve providing clinical care for patients on the Neurology and Stroke Wards and Day Unit, as well as the opportunity to attend General and Specialty clinics. The post holder will have access to the same opportunities as the doctors in training, including weekly academic meetings and teaching, whom they will work alongside. The job is well supported, and clinical activities will take place from Monday to Friday 08:30hrs to 17:30hrs and the successful applicant will be expected to contribute to the full shift acute Neurology/Stroke registrar on-call rota.

Please note that these posts do not carry the Postgraduate Dean’s approval or training recognition.

Full Registration and a Licence to Practice with the General Medical Council at the time of application is required.

Detailed job description and main responsibilities

The Neurosciences Department comprises Neurology, Neurosurgery, Neuroradiology (including interventional), Neuro-Intensive care and Neurophysiology. It is a busy, friendly unit, and the post should offer scope to develop skills in all aspects of clinical neurology. The successful applicant will gain a broad experience of clinical neurology and the ability to expand on a range of subspecialty interests including:

  • Neuro-Inflammatory Disorders (Professor Coles, Professor Sawcer, Dr McCarthy, Dr Jones, Dr Fisniku and Dr Needham);
  • Vascular Neurology (Dr Agarwal and Dr Pauls);
  • Epilepsy (Dr Ham, Dr Cope and Dr Mitchell);
  • Movement Disorders (Professor Barker, Dr Williams-Grey, Dr Phillips and Dr Worth);
  • Neuromuscular Disease (Dr Roberts, Dr Gunawardana and Dr Brierley);
  • Neuro-Genetics (Professor Chinnery, Dr Horvath, Dr Jelle van den Ameele and Dr Hensiek);
  • Cognitive Disorders (Professor Rowe, Dr Galton, Dr Graham and Dr Rittman).
